Output 6fa142e5ef5602a9553176b0411dc305c6b35cb643392c6f43df15c5e0b9f983:0

value
35900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8b340e232a13411ef0f68f08779282539e6f558 OP_EQUAL
address
3H52BX5ayCHKMfekq26wxMxZHpVeDeQFQu
transaction
6fa142e5ef5602a9553176b0411dc305c6b35cb643392c6f43df15c5e0b9f983
spent
true